VTV150
15 Watts, 25 Volts
VHF Television - Band III
GENERAL DESCRIPTION
The VTV 150 is a COMMON EMITTER transistor capable of providing 15
Watts Peak Sync, Class A, RF Output Power over the band 175 - 225 MHz. It
is designed for high efficiency, high linereity, Class A operation. Gold
Metalization and Diffused Ballasting are used to provide high reliability and
supreme ruggedness.
